  • What happens to the waste after blood cleanup?

    Biohazardous waste is securely contained and transported to licensed disposal facilities. These facilities follow strict protocols to ensure the waste is treated and disposed of safely, minimizing environmental impact.

  • What are the health risks associated with meth lab contamination?

    Exposure to residues from meth labs can cause respiratory issues, headaches, skin irritation, dizziness, and, in severe cases, long-term health complications like organ damage. Children, pregnant individuals, and those with pre-existing health conditions are particularly vulnerable.

  • What steps are involved in the hoarding cleanup process?

    The hoarding cleanup process typically follows a structured approach to ensure efficiency and emotional sensitivity. First, a professional team conducts an assessment to determine the severity of the hoarding situation. Next, they develop a cleanup plan that includes sorting items into categories such as keep, donate, recycle, and discard. After decluttering, the team deep cleans and sanitizes the area, removing biohazards, mold, and pests if necessary. The final step often involves organizing the remaining items to create a functional living space. Many services also offer follow-up support to help individuals maintain a clean and safe environment.
